Passive mixers have insertion loss that requires compensation in either the RF or IF gain stages to establish the overall desired receiver noise figure performance. For these passive mixers, the user must not only consider the third-order input intercept points (IIP3), but should also consider the output third-order intercept point (OIP3) when comparing the performance to integrated mixers. We present an investigation into optimizing micromixer design for enhancing dielectrophoretic (DEP) microconcentrator performance. DEP-based microconcentrators use the dielectrophoretic force to collect particles on electrodes. We report on the continuing development of submillimetre quasi-optical slot antenna SIS mixers, which use two-junction tuning circuits. Direct and heterodyne Fourier transform spectrometer measurements have been performed to compare device performance with predictions. With the increasing need for molecular reactions with small liquid volume in biomedical and chemical analyses, miniature mixers have captured considerable attention. Due to the nature of laminar flow in a millimeter-size and blow flow channel, mixing, or the molecular mass transfer in miniature mixers is usually dominated by molecular diffusion.
